Definition of rescissory action

Definition: A type of legal action that seeks to cancel or rescind a contract or agreement due to some defect or wrongdoing.

Example: If a person enters into a contract with another party but later discovers that the other party made false representations or engaged in fraudulent behavior, they may file a rescissory action to cancel the contract and seek restitution.

This example illustrates how a rescissory action is used to undo a contract that was entered into under false pretenses or with some other defect that makes it invalid or unenforceable.

Simple Definition

A rescissory action is a type of legal action that can be taken to undo a previous agreement or contract. It is a way for someone to ask a court to cancel a contract that they believe was made unfairly or under false pretenses. This type of action is often used in cases of fraud or misrepresentation. It is a way for someone to get out of a bad deal and start over.
